Chris Brown won the heavyweight match as Skyline High School and Marcos de Niza High School came down to the wire at the Apache Junction Invitational over the weekend. The teams had both gone through pool play undefeated and were tied 30-30 when Brown pinned his opponent and put Skyline over the top.
Coronado High School finished third and host Apache Junction High School got a fourth-place finish. Perry High School was fifth, Williams Field High School sixth, and Tempe High School seventh.
Those selected as the tournament’s “Outstanding Wrestlers” were Andrew Patino from Coronado High School in the lower weights, Dominic Sotelo from Marcos de Niza in the middle weights, and Heath Boers from Williams Field High School in the upper weights.
Skyline, Marcos de Niza, and Apache Junction all had a trio of individual champions: (Skyline) Brown at heavyweight, Jared Gishie at 140, and Juan Munoz at 135. (Marcos) Aaron Pavlenko at 215, Mike Baca at 152, and Sotelo at 145. (Apache Junction) Trenton McMinn at 130, Chase Converse at 125, and Dallon Bush at 119.
